Mark the statement if it describes an ideal Renaissance courtier according to The Book of the Courtier.

Answer:

E.a courtier should be able to discuss art and philosophy

Explanation:

The book of the courtier is a book written by Baldassare Castiglione, and it is an essay on the desired attribute that a courtier or court lady should have in order to be valuable in the court, the courtiers or court ladies are men and women that often are found in the courts of kings and queens as well as nobelty, from that book we can assure that the best attributes desired for a courtier would be the ability to discuss art and phillosophy.
